“Human Sunbeams” embody the warmth and vibrancy of the color yellow. To know them is to cherish them. These individuals radiate positivity and joy, making them a delight to be around. Identifying your own “Human Sunbeams” can enhance your life and well-being. Here are some key ways to recognize these bright souls.
First, observe their energy. Sunbeams often uplift those around them with their infectious enthusiasm. They have a knack for turning mundane moments into joyful experiences. Next, pay attention to their empathy. These individuals genuinely care about others and are quick to offer support or a listening ear.
Additionally, consider their outlook on life. “Human Sunbeams” tend to maintain a positive perspective, even in challenging situations. Their resilience can inspire you to adopt a similar mindset. Lastly, note how they make you feel. Being around these vibrant personalities often leaves you feeling energized and hopeful.
Seek out these radiant individuals in your life, as their presence can significantly enhance your daily experiences.
